Predicted data is generated using the ACD/Labs Percepta Platform - PhysChem Module, version: 14.00

Density: 1.0±0.1 g/cm3
Boiling Point: 260.0±8.0 °C at 760 mmHg
Vapour Pressure: 0.0±0.5 mmHg at 25°C
Enthalpy of Vaporization: 49.8±3.0 kJ/mol
Flash Point: 109.4±6.0 °C
Index of Refraction: 1.495
Molar Refractivity: 56.5±0.3 cm3
#H bond acceptors: 2
#H bond donors: 0
#Freely Rotating Bonds: 5
#Rule of 5 Violations: 0
ACD/LogP: 4.14
ACD/LogD (pH 5.5): 4.08
ACD/BCF (pH 5.5): 739.05
ACD/KOC (pH 5.5): 3935.49
ACD/LogD (pH 7.4): 4.08
ACD/BCF (pH 7.4): 739.05
ACD/KOC (pH 7.4): 3935.49
Polar Surface Area: 26 Å2
Polarizability: 22.4±0.5 10-24cm3
Surface Tension: 34.2±3.0 dyne/cm
Molar Volume: 193.7±3.0 cm3
